LAKEVIEW — A modern, eight-story building soon may replace a vintage building near the Sheridan Red Line "L" stop.
Loukas Development is proposing the building with retail, 60 housing units and 24 parking spaces for 3936 N. Sheridan Rd., according to the website of 46th Ward Ald. James Cappleman.
It would replace a three-story vintage apartment building that also houses popular Thai restaurant Tac Quick.
Developers are asking for a zoning change and will be present their proposal to the ward's zoning and development comittee Monday at 7 p.m. in the Weiss Hospital Auditorium, 4646 N. Marine Drive, according to Uptown Update.
Its zoning application also notes a request for two curb cuts.
